Enable running multiple tests as different users in parallel to test for concurrency issues
We develop applications with user interface (GUI) in browsers (html - telerik).We need to test these application with several users accessing it at the same time to look for concurrency issues.
I suggest enabling the testlist scheduler to be able to run several tetslist at the same time (different threads) - if we try this now the testslist run 1 after the other. 
The  suggested scheme I found on the forum of using a several machines to do this seems uneccessarely cumbersome: On 1 machine we would have to run a VMPlayer (with full a OS (Win7) and a runtime license (?)) for each list.
Also in this contect re-using the same tests with different parameters would be helpful (data-driven is hooked up to each test so this does not solve being able to use the same test with different logon credentials).
Seems to me that such a feature while making TestStudio a significantly better product also would be relatively easy to implement.....
